Which airport is best for Monmouthshire?
If you’re considering flying into Monmouthshire, you’ll likely be touching down at Bristol Intl. Airport (BRS) or Cardiff Intl. Airport (CWL).

Where to stay in Monmouthshire: Best areas for travelers

  • Abergavenny: With so much to do in this fantastic destination, you can easily spend a week exploring here. For some of the best stays in town, check in at the Kings Head Hotel, The Angel Hotel Abergavenny or The Kings Arms Hotel. Some great attractions are Borough Theatre, Tithe Barn or Abergavenny Museum and Castle. Curious what else to do? Wernddu Golf Club, St Mary's Priory Church and Llanfair Kilgeddin Castle will also keep you entertained.
  • Monmouth: With fantastic attractions like St Mary's Church, Raglan Castle and St Mary's Priory Church, you'll soon see why so many travelers love to visit here. Shire Hall, The Rolls of Monmouth and Monnow Street are just the icing on the cake. Reputable hotels in town include The Riverside Hotel, the Mayhill Hotel and the Wye Valley Country Cottage Bed and Breakfast.
